describe("controller: InternalRequestController", function () {
var $q, $scope, $templateCache, MockedInternalRequest, InternalRequestRepo, InternalRequestsService, RemoteProductManagerRepo, WsApi, controller;
var initializeVariables = function () {
inject(function (_$compile_, _$q_, _$templateCache_, _InternalRequestRepo_, _InternalRequestsService_, _RemoteProductManagerRepo_, _WsApi_) {
$compile = _$compile_;
$q = _$q_;
$templateCache = _$templateCache_;
MockedInternalRequest = new mockInternalRequest($q);
InternalRequestRepo = _InternalRequestRepo_;
InternalRequestsService = _InternalRequestsService_;
RemoteProductManagerRepo = _RemoteProductManagerRepo_;
WsApi = _WsApi_;
});
};
var initializeController = function (settings) {
inject(function (_$controller_, _$rootScope_, _InternalRequestsService_, _ModalService_, _RemoteProductsService_, _UserService_) {
$scope = _$rootScope_.$new();
sessionStorage.role = settings && settings.role ? settings.role : "ROLE_ADMIN";
sessionStorage.token = settings && settings.token ? settings.token : "faketoken";
controller = _$controller_("InternalRequestController", {
$scope: $scope,
InternalRequestRepo: InternalRequestRepo,
InternalRequestsService: _InternalRequestsService_,
ModalService: _ModalService_,
RemoteProductManagerRepo: RemoteProductManagerRepo,
RemoteProductsService: _RemoteProductsService_,
UserService: _UserService_
});
// ensure that the isReady() is called.
if (!$scope.$$phase) {
$scope.$digest();
}
});
};
beforeEach(function () {
module("core");
module("app");
module("templates");
module("mock.internalRequest", function ($provide) {
var InternalRequest = function () {
return MockedInternalRequest;
};
$provide.value("InternalRequest", InternalRequest);
});
module("mock.internalRequestRepo");
module("mock.internalRequestsService");
module("mock.remoteProductManagerRepo");
module("mock.remoteProductsService");
module("mock.user", function ($provide) {
var User = function () {
return MockedUser;
};
$provide.value("User", User);
});
module("mock.userService");
module("mock.wsApi");
installPromiseMatchers();
initializeVariables();
initializeController();
});
describe("Is the controller", function () {
var roles = [ "ROLE_ADMIN", "ROLE_MANAGER", "ROLE_USER", "ROLE_ANONYMOUS" ];
var controllerExists = function (setting) {
return function() {
initializeController(setting);
expect(controller).toBeDefined();
};
};
for (var i in roles) {
it("defined for " + roles[i], controllerExists({ role: roles[i] }));
}
});
describe("Is the scope method", function () {
var methods = [
"cancelDeleteInternalRequest",
"cancelEditInternalRequest",
"cancelPushFeatureRequest",
"confirmDeleteInternalRequest",
"createInternalRequest",
"deleteInternalRequest",
"editInternalRequest",
"getRemoteProductManagerRemoteProducts",
"pushFeatureRequest",
"pushInternalRequest",
"resetCreateInternalRequest",
"resetInternalRequestForms",
"updateInternalRequest"
];
var scopeMethodExists = function (method) {
return function() {
expect($scope[method]).toBeDefined();
expect(typeof $scope[method]).toEqual("function");
};
};
for (var i in methods) {
it(methods[i] + " defined", scopeMethodExists(methods[i]));
}
});
describe("Does the scope method", function () {
it("cancelDeleteInternalRequest clear internalRequestToDelete and close the modal", function () {
var internalRequest = new mockInternalRequest($q);
$scope.internalRequestToDelete = internalRequest;
spyOn($scope, "closeModal");
$scope.cancelDeleteInternalRequest();
expect($scope.closeModal).toHaveBeenCalled();
expect($scope.internalRequestToDelete).toEqual({});
});
it("cancelEditInternalRequest clear out internalRequestToEdit, close the modal, and call resetInternalRequestForms", function () {
var internalRequest = new mockInternalRequest($q);
$scope.internalRequestToEdit = internalRequest;
spyOn($scope.internalRequestToEdit, "refresh");
spyOn($scope, "resetInternalRequestForms");
$scope.cancelEditInternalRequest();
expect($scope.internalRequestToEdit.refresh).toHaveBeenCalled();
expect($scope.resetInternalRequestForms).toHaveBeenCalled();
});
it("cancelPushFeatureRequest clear out featureRequestToPush, close the modal, and call resetInternalRequestForms", function () {
var internalRequest = new mockInternalRequest($q);
$scope.featureRequestToPush = dataFeatureRequest1;
spyOn($scope, "resetInternalRequestForms");
$scope.cancelPushFeatureRequest();
expect($scope.featureRequestToPush).toEqual({});
expect($scope.resetInternalRequestForms).toHaveBeenCalled();
});
it("confirmDeleteInternalRequest set the internalRequestToDelete and open the modal", function () {
var internalRequest = new mockInternalRequest($q);
spyOn($scope, "openModal");
$scope.confirmDeleteInternalRequest(internalRequest);
expect($scope.openModal).toHaveBeenCalled();
expect($scope.internalRequestToDelete).toEqual(internalRequest);
});
it("createInternalRequest create a new Internal Requst", function () {
var internalRequest = new mockInternalRequest($q);
var id = dataInternalRequestRepo1.length + 1;
internalRequest.mock({
id: id,
name: "Mock Internal Request " + id
});
$scope.internalRequestToCreate = internalRequest;
$scope.createInternalRequest();
expect(InternalRequestRepo.findById(id)).toEqual(internalRequest);
});
it("deleteInternalRequest call the repo delete method and then call cancelDeleteInternalRequest when successful", function () {
var internalRequest = new mockInternalRequest($q);
$scope.internalRequestToDelete = internalRequest;
spyOn(InternalRequestRepo, "delete").and.callThrough();
spyOn($scope, "cancelDeleteInternalRequest");
$scope.deleteInternalRequest(internalRequest);
$scope.$digest();
expect(InternalRequestRepo.delete).toHaveBeenCalledWith(internalRequest);
expect($scope.cancelDeleteInternalRequest).toHaveBeenCalled();
});
it("editInternalRequest set the internalRequestToEdit and open the modal", function () {
var internalRequest = new mockInternalRequest($q);
spyOn($scope, "openModal");
$scope.editInternalRequest(internalRequest);
expect($scope.internalRequestToEdit).toEqual(internalRequest);
expect($scope.openModal).toHaveBeenCalled();
});
it("getRemoteProductManagerRemoteProducts return the requested Remote Products", function () {
var response;
var productManagerId = dataRemoteProductManager2.id;
response = $scope.getRemoteProductManagerRemoteProducts(productManagerId);
expect(response.id).toEqual(productManagerId);
});
it("pushFeatureRequest push a FeatureRequest", function () {
var featureRequest = dataFeatureRequest1;
$scope.featureRequestToPush = featureRequest;
spyOn(InternalRequestsService, "pushFeatureRequest").and.callThrough();
spyOn($scope, "cancelPushFeatureRequest");
$scope.pushFeatureRequest();
$scope.$digest();
expect(InternalRequestsService.pushFeatureRequest).toHaveBeenCalledWith(featureRequest);
expect($scope.cancelPushFeatureRequest).toHaveBeenCalled();
});
it("pushInternalRequest push an InternalRequest as a FeatureRequest", function () {
var internalRequest = new mockInternalRequest($q);
spyOn($scope, "openModal");
$scope.pushInternalRequest(internalRequest);
expect($scope.featureRequestToPush.title).toEqual(internalRequest.title);
expect($scope.featureRequestToPush.description).toEqual(internalRequest.description);
expect($scope.featureRequestToPush.productId).toBe(null);
expect($scope.featureRequestToPush.scopeId).toBe(null);
expect($scope.openModal).toHaveBeenCalled();
});
it("resetCreateInternalRequest call resetInternalRequestForms() and clear out the properties", function () {
var internalRequest = new mockInternalRequest($q);
var id = dataInternalRequestRepo1.length + 1;
internalRequest.mock({
id: id,
name: "Mock Internal Request " + id
});
$scope.internalRequestToCreate = internalRequest;
var modal = angular.element($templateCache.get("views/modals/addInternalRequestModal.html"));
modal = $compile(modal)($scope);
var form = $scope.internalRequestForms.create;
form.$setDirty();
expect(form.$dirty).toEqual(true);
spyOn($scope, "resetInternalRequestForms");
$scope.resetCreateInternalRequest();
expect($scope.internalRequestToCreate.title).toEqual("");
expect($scope.internalRequestToCreate.description).toEqual("");
expect($scope.internalRequestToCreate.createdOn).toBe(null);
expect($scope.resetInternalRequestForms).toHaveBeenCalled();
});
it("resetInternalRequestForms should close modals and reset InternalRequest forms", function () {
var modal = angular.element($templateCache.get("views/modals/editInternalRequestModal.html"));
modal = $compile(modal)($scope);
var form = $scope.internalRequestForms.edit;
form.$setDirty();
expect(form.$dirty).toEqual(true);
spyOn($scope, "closeModal");
$scope.resetInternalRequestForms();
expect(form.$pristine).toEqual(true);
expect(form.$dirty).toEqual(false);
expect($scope.closeModal).toHaveBeenCalled();
});
it("updateInternalRequest call dirty and save on the InternalRequest, and then call cancelEditInternalRequest", function () {
var internalRequest = new mockInternalRequest($q);
$scope.internalRequestToEdit = internalRequest;
spyOn($scope, "cancelEditInternalRequest");
spyOn(internalRequest, "dirty").and.callThrough();
spyOn(internalRequest, "save").and.callThrough();
$scope.updateInternalRequest();
$scope.$digest();
expect($scope.cancelEditInternalRequest).toHaveBeenCalled();
expect(internalRequest.dirty).toHaveBeenCalledWith(true);
expect(internalRequest.save).toHaveBeenCalled();
});
});
});
